threatened

英[\'θretənd]
美[ \'θrɛtnd]

基本释义

  • adj.受到威胁的
  • v.威胁(threaten的过去分词)

实用例句

30 percent of reptiles, birds, and fish are currently threatened with extinction.

目前,30%的爬行动物、鸟类和鱼类面临灭绝的危险。

英英释义

Adjective
  • 1. (of flora or fauna) likely in the near future to become endangered;

    "the spotted owl is a threatened species, not yet an endangered one"
